Perum Jamkrindo distributed 5,195 basic food packages to employees and local residents in need as part of the company's 46th anniversary celebration. The distribution of these packages was carried out simultaneously across all Perum Jamkrindo office networks throughout Indonesia on Thursday (30/6).
"We want to share happiness on this anniversary, which coincides with the holy month of Ramadan," said Perum Jamkrindo President Director Diding S. Anwar.
Diding explained that Perum Jamkrindo did not participate in organizing free homecoming trips like other state-owned enterprises (BUMN) and private companies. Instead, Jamkrindo focused on distributing free basic food packages with a total value reaching IDR 2 billion across Indonesia.
"This year, Perum Jamkrindo’s activities in welcoming Eid al-Fitr did not include free homecoming trips. Instead, as part of Perum Jamkrindo’s anniversary celebrations, we provided donations and held a joint iftar with orphans and the underprivileged," he said.
At the headquarters, 500 packages were distributed specifically to Jamkrindo employees, including technicians, drivers, security personnel, office boys, cleaning service staff, contract workers, and garbage collectors. Additionally, packages were also given to local residents around the Perum Jamkrindo headquarters, motorcycle taxi drivers, and BBG Bajaj drivers.
